Modi unveils Netaji files soon
New Delhi, Jan 23 (IBNS):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Saturday unveiled the 100 declassified files on Netaji Subhas Chandra Bose, which were digitized to be made available on the public domain, at the National Archives.
Family members of Netaji Subhas Chandra Bose have also arrived at the National Archives in New Delhi
Earlier, Modi paid homage to Netaji at the Central Hall of the parliament on the occasion of the birth anniversary of Netaji.
The files may be put up on the National Archives website but no concrete news has been received on the same, according to media reports.
